The Ultimate Buying Guide for Smelly Dog Shampoos

Does your dog smell like a wet towel left in a swamp? You need the right shampoo! Finding the best “smelly dog” shampoo helps bring back that fresh, clean scent. This guide will show you exactly what to look for.

Key Features to Look For

When you shop, focus on these important features. They make a big difference in how well the shampoo works.

  • Odor Neutralizing Power: The best shampoos do more than just cover up smells. They break down the smelly oils. Look for words like “deodorizing” or “odor-eliminating.”
  • Long-Lasting Freshness: A good shampoo keeps your dog smelling great for days, not just hours. Check reviews to see how long the fresh scent lasts.
  • Gentle Formula: Dogs have sensitive skin. Ensure the shampoo is mild. It should clean deeply without causing dryness or irritation.
  • Lather Quality: A shampoo that lathers well spreads easily. This means you use less product and clean the dog faster.
Important Ingredients and Materials

What’s inside the bottle matters most. You want powerful cleaning agents that are safe.

Natural Odor Fighters

Many top shampoos use natural ingredients to fight bad smells:

  • Baking Soda (Sodium Bicarbonate): This is a fantastic natural deodorizer. It absorbs odors instead of masking them.
  • Oatmeal: This soothes itchy skin. It is great if the smell comes from skin issues.
  • Essential Oils (like Lavender or Eucalyptus): These provide a pleasant, natural scent. Make sure they are used in safe, diluted amounts.
Ingredients to Avoid

Some cheap shampoos use harsh chemicals. These can dry out your dog’s coat. Avoid shampoos with:

  • Heavy Parabens (used as preservatives).
  • Strong artificial dyes.
  • Excessive sulfates (these create big bubbles but can strip natural oils).

Factors That Improve or Reduce Quality

Quality isn’t just about smell. It’s about the overall health of your dog’s coat.

Quality Boosters:

High-quality shampoos often include moisturizing agents. Aloe Vera and Vitamin E are excellent additions. They leave the coat soft and shiny after the deep clean. A concentrated formula means fewer washes are needed over time, saving you money.

Quality Reducers:

If a shampoo relies only on heavy perfumes, it is low quality. The smell will return quickly. Also, if the shampoo leaves a sticky residue, it attracts more dirt. This makes your dog smelly again faster.

User Experience and Use Cases

Think about how you will use the shampoo. This affects your satisfaction.

Ease of Use:

If you have a wiggly dog, you need a formula that rinses out fast. Slow-rinsing shampoos mean more time spent wrestling your pet under the faucet. Look for “quick-rinse” claims.

Best Use Cases:
  • The “Skunk Incident”: For extreme odors, you need an enzymatic cleaner. These formulas actively eat the odor-causing bacteria.
  • Regular Maintenance: For dogs that just get a little stinky between baths, a gentle, moisturizing formula works perfectly.
  • Sensitive Dogs: If your dog scratches a lot, choose hypoallergenic or veterinary-approved options.

10 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) About Smelly Dog Shampoos

Q: How often should I bathe my smelly dog?

A: For most dogs, bathing once every four to six weeks is enough. If the dog gets into something smelly, bathe immediately. Over-bathing can dry out their skin.

Q: Can I use human shampoo on my dog?

A: No. Human skin has a different pH level than dog skin. Human shampoo is too harsh and can irritate your dog’s skin severely.

Q: Will a strong-smelling shampoo fix a skunk odor?

A: Standard shampoos rarely fix skunk smell completely. You need a specialized enzymatic or peroxide-based deodorizer for true skunk odor removal.

Q: What causes my dog to smell bad even after a bath?

A: The smell often comes from yeast or bacterial overgrowth on the skin or in the ears. If the smell returns quickly, talk to your vet.

Q: Are “all-natural” shampoos always better?

A: Natural is often great, but not always the strongest. Sometimes, a scientifically formulated shampoo works best for very tough smells. Check the ingredient list, not just the label.

Q: How do I make the shampoo lather better?

A: Wet your dog thoroughly first. Then, pour a small amount of shampoo onto your hands, rub them together to create a light lather, and then apply it to the dog’s coat.

Q: What is the best way to dry a smelly dog?

A: Towel dry vigorously first. Then, use a low-heat or cool-setting hairdryer while brushing. Never let a large dog air dry in cold weather; this traps moisture and can encourage mildew smell.

Q: Does the shampoo need to be tear-free?

A: Yes, it is always safer if the shampoo is tear-free. Dogs often shake their heads during rinsing, and you want to protect their eyes.

Q: How long should I let the shampoo sit on the coat?

A: For deep cleaning or odor control, let the shampoo sit for three to five minutes. This gives the active ingredients time to work on the oils and bacteria.

Q: Can these shampoos help with dog breath odor?

A: No. Shampoos only clean the outside of the dog. Bad breath usually means dental problems. You must brush your dog’s teeth separately.
